For Sale: 1972 Buick Riviera in Lithia Springs, Georgia

Vehicle Description

Here's a sharp-looking 1972 Buick Riviera Boat Tail finished in a true custom Burgundy Maroon Metallic and Cream Beige paint scheme, separated by a striking orange pinstripe. The color combination works beautifully and gives this classic Riviera a bold custom presence. Sitting on 18-inch chrome wheels with a just-right stance, this Buick has the look of a serious cruiser. Brightwork has been deleted for a cleaner appearance, there's no chrome trim here, and even the bumpers are painted to match the body. The body lines are straight, the front and rear ends present nicely, and the dual exhaust tips exit just right. A sunroof adds extra light inside the cabin to enjoy the nice days. With plenty of power under the hood, this big-body Riviera was built for effortless cruising.

Inside, the Cream Beige interior features split front bench seating with no rips or tears in either the front or rear seats. The door panels are in good condition with matching Cream Beige upholstery, woodgrain trim, and a brown lower section that complements the carpeting. The carpet is also in good shape and matches the color of the dashboard, which presents nicely. A custom Grant steering wheel adds a sporty touch while sitting in front of the stock-style gauge cluster. Additional SunPro gauges are mounted under the dashboard to keep an eye on engine vitals. For entertainment, an Alpine head unit controls aftermarket door speakers, a Kicker amplifier, two Kicker subwoofers mounted in the trunk, and a Pioneer 12-disc CD changer, plenty of sound for your cruising playlist.

Under the hood sits a strong 455 cubic-inch V8 equipped with a Performance Products Stage 1 intake, Brawler 4-barrel carburetor, Kennie Bell valve covers, and a chrome Edelbrock air cleaner housing. The engine is paired with a TH400 three-speed automatic transmission that sends power to a durable 12-bolt rear axle. Stock-style suspension handles the ride, while front power disc brakes and rear power drum brakes provide dependable stopping power. Long-tube headers feeding dual exhaust and Flowmaster mufflers give this Riviera the deep tone it deserves.
